HB 2162 Missouri House · 2026 Regular Session

Creates provisions relating to a post-consumer paint recycling program

HB 2162 establishes a state-mandated program to recycle used architectural paint in Missouri. It requires manufacturers (producers) of architectural paint sold in the state to fund and manage a recycling system, either through a shared nonprofit organization or individually. Producers will add a fee per paint container to cover program costs, and the program must follow environmental standards for collecting, handling, and recycling paint. The Missouri Department of Natural Resources will oversee the program to ensure compliance with environmental regulations.
